This print showcases the legendary Annie Oakley, a remarkable woman who left an indelible mark on American history. Known as "Little Sure Shot". Oakley was a highly skilled gunwoman and one of the most celebrated figures of the Wild West era. In this portrait, taken by an anonymous American photographer in the 19th century, Oakley exudes strength and confidence. Dressed in her traditional Western attire, complete with a fringed costume and signature hat adorned with medals, she epitomizes the spirit of cowgirls from that era. Annie Oakley's fame reached its peak when she joined Buffalo Bill's Wild West Show. Her exceptional marksmanship skills mesmerized audiences across North America as she performed daring feats with her trusty firearm. This photograph captures her half-length pose, allowing us to appreciate both her beauty and determination. Oakley's legacy extends far beyond her prowess as a sharpshooter; she shattered gender stereotypes at a time when women were expected to conform to societal norms. Her achievements earned her numerous awards and accolades throughout her career. Preserved within this private collection, this timeless image serves as a testament to Annie Oakley's enduring impact on American culture. Through photography, we are transported back in time to witness the extraordinary life of this trailblazing icon whose name will forever be synonymous with courage and independence in the Old West.
